I am busily working away on my "Converting & Detailing Plastic Figures" book for Hard Corps Publishing. One of the major pieces for the book is a "1945 German Retreat Diorama", that involves 24 figures, three horses, two wagons and a base.

I have finished converting and painting of the first 12 figures for the diorama, so I thought that I'd share some of them here.

The three prone wounded figures will be riding in one of the wagons.

Hi John, glad that you liked the LCVP crew, I am considering doing an LCM crew, in the midst of a hot beach landing with both MGs blazing away and the coxswain at the helm.

Dave Harper and I are working on a diorama of a WW2 LCM6 "Gun Boat", complete with a "Bofars" gun and many MGs. I will do one off original figures for it.

As far as my painting techniques, I won't bother covering them in the book. I use the same technique as clearly described in the Brett Avants book "Painting Figures in Acrylics", published by Letterman Publications. By far the best book available on the acrylic painting technique.
